Äußerer Wartkogel
Äußerer Wartkogel is a peak in Langenfeld, Imst District, Tyrol and has an elevation of 2,552 metres. Äußerer Wartkogel is situated nearby to the locality Ebner Karle, as well as near Oppen.Places of Interest

The Hohe Geige is the highest mountain in the Geigenkamm group of the Ötztal Alps. It has a summit elevation of 3,395 m above sea level.
